Robert Trollope was a 17th-century English architect, born in Yorkshire, who worked mainly in Northumberland and Durham.

He was buried at St Mary's Church, Gateshead, Co Durham. He designed his own monument complete with statue and an inscription which is said to have read:

Here lies Robert Trollop
Who made yon stones roll up
When death took his soul up
His body filled this hole up
